An elegant and peaceful coastal town 18 km south of Dubrovnik, built on a wooded peninsula between two curved bays. Cavtat's charming waterfront promenade, Rector's Palace, the hilltop Račić Mausoleum by sculptor Ivan Meštrović, and crystal-clear waters make it one of the most refined alternatives to Dubrovnik's crowds. It was the birthplace of painter Vlaho Bukovac and the ancient site of Epidaurus, predecessor to Ragusa (Dubrovnik).
